Install

Pick the installer for your runtime.

=== "Claude Code"

```bash
curl -fsSL https://raw.githubusercontent.com/boshu2/agentops/main/scripts/install-claude.sh | bash
```

=== "Codex CLI"

```bash
curl -fsSL https://raw.githubusercontent.com/boshu2/agentops/main/scripts/install-codex.sh | bash
```

Codex installs hookless by default. Use `install-codex.sh --with-hooks`
only when you intentionally want native Codex hooks.

Verify the install

ao doctor              # Checks runtime, skills, hooks, paths
ao --version           # Prints installed ao version

ao doctor is the canonical health check. It prints a per-component status line and non-zero exits on a real problem. If anything looks wrong, see Troubleshooting or run ao doctor --verbose.

Golden Paths

Pick one path. Each path ends with proof against a named acceptance behavior (and usually an artifact under .agents/ or an explicit PASS/WARN/FAIL verdict).

I want to...RunSuccess signal
Set up a repo for the first timeao quick-start, then /bootstrap if neededReadiness summary; skills resolve in the agent
Make the first validated change/plan/implement/validate (or /rpi "a small goal")Gherkin scenario exists; acceptance went RED then green; /validate cites that scenario
Stress-test a plan before build/pre-mortemPlan HOLD/PASS before implement
High-stakes review/validate then /councilIndependent judges + acceptance mapping
Continue tracked workBEADS_DIR="$(ao beads dir)" br ready, then /implement <issue-id> or /crank <epic-id>Bead acceptance examples still map to evidence
Full loop mapRead Intent → Validated CodeYou can name moves 1–7 and their primary skills
